MCSE2003 – MCSE2008 update:

1.MCSE + 649 + 620(or 624) + 647 = MCITP: Enterprise Administrator

2.MCSE + 649 + 647 = MCITP: Enterprise Administrator

Which one can be choosed to update MCSE2003 to MCSE2008 is decided by whether you have passed 70-620
70-296 when you took MCSE2003.

If you have not passed 70-620 70-620, please choose the first path.

If you have passed 70-620 70-620, please choose the second path.

At last, if you have gotten three MCTS certificates of WS 2008, and you want to get enterprise manager , you can take 70-647 70-647.
